The analysis of nitrate and nitrite ions in environmental waters is a critical aspect of water quality monitoring, particularly in aquatic ecosystems. The presence of these ions can have adverse effects on the environment, human health, and wildlife. To ensure accurate and reliable results, laboratory testing services must adhere to established standards.
